我希望divs:
基本上,当桌子不能停留在屏幕上时,桌子会堆叠在彼此之下.我宁愿它们隐藏在屏幕之外.
我试过添加div到主要的布局样式.我不想为每个div修复宽度.它需要适合内容.
.layout {
-moz-border-radius: 15px;
border-radius: 15px;
vertical-align: top;
display: inline-block;
}
.layoutbacking {
-moz-border-radius: 15px;
border-radius: 15px;
padding: 5px;
margin: 5px;
background: #CCCCCC;
}Run Code Online (Sandbox Code Playgroud)
<div class="layout" style="background: #222222; width: 100%">
<div>
<div class="layout layoutbacking">
<table>
<tr>
<th>header 1</th>
<th>header 2</th>
<th>header 3</th>
<th>header 4</th>
</tr>
<tr>
<td>data 1</td>
<td>data 2</td>
<td>data 3</td>
<td>data 4</td>
</tr>
<tr>
<td>data 1</td>
<td>data 2</td>
<td>data 3</td>
<td>data 4</td>
</tr>
<tr>
<td>data 1</td>
<td>data 2</td>
<td>data …Run Code Online (Sandbox Code Playgroud)场景是我基本上试图创建4个下拉列表,当一个更改时重新填充.过滤器Aka相互层叠.
所以我决定把它放在一个Ajax调用中.基本上,它需要参数,决定应该返回哪些选择列表.然后用新的下拉列表替换旧的4个下拉列表.(用新部分替换当前部分)
除了,由于某种原因,我得到它一次调用控制器..然后两次..然后4次..等等,好像旧的没有被删除/更换.只是隐藏?..
在视觉上,我看到了我期待的东西.下拉菜单会更改选择选项.
下面是代码.(抱歉,如果某些变量名称是拼写错误,它们已在此处发布更改)
控制器:
public class Filter
{
public IEnumerable<SelectListItem> List1;
public IEnumerable<SelectListItem> List2;
public IEnumerable<SelectListItem> List3;
public IEnumerable<SelectListItem> List4;
}
public ActionResult GlobalFilter(String l1, String l2, String l3, String l4)
{
Filter filter = new Filter();
filter.List1 = ...selectList
filter.List2 = ...selectList
filter.List3 = ...selectList
filter.List4 = ...selectList
return PartialView(filter);
}
Run Code Online (Sandbox Code Playgroud)
视图:
<div id="filterPartial">
@Html.Action("GlobalFilter", "Header")
</div>
Run Code Online (Sandbox Code Playgroud)
局部视图:
@model ns.Controllers.HeaderController.Filter
<script src="@Url.Content("~/Scripts/jquery.unobtrusive-ajax.js")" type="text/javascript"></script>
@using (Ajax.BeginForm("GlobalFilter", "Header", new AjaxOptions { UpdateTargetId = "filterPartial" }))
{
@Html.DropDownList("l1", Model.List1, new …Run Code Online (Sandbox Code Playgroud) 我的应用程序不会部署.它认为它是最新的或其他东西.
在我停止工作之前我做的事情..
链接了一个用于数字选择器API 10支持的lib项目.我已经从工作空间和参考中删除了项目.
我记得它还说了一些关于在我导入它时更改lib的启动配置的事情.
安慰
[2013-01-06 13:28:33 - App] adb is running normally.
[2013-01-06 13:28:33 - App] Performing uk.co.App.Start activity launch
[2013-01-06 13:28:33 - App] Automatic Target Mode: Unable to detect device compatibility. Please select a target device.
[2013-01-06 13:28:36 - App] Application already deployed. No need to reinstall.
[2013-01-06 13:28:36 - App] Starting activity uk.co.App.Start on device HT23ZW127890
[2013-01-06 13:28:36 - App] ActivityManager: Starting: Intent { act=android.intent.action.MAIN cat=[android.intent.category.LAUNCHER] cmp=uk.co.app/.Start }
[2013-01-06 13:28:36 - App] ActivityManager: Warning: Activity not …Run Code Online (Sandbox Code Playgroud)